sive mutata iuvenem figura ales in terris imitaris, almae filius Maiae, patiens vocari Caesaris ultor. Serus in caelum redeas diuque laetus intersis populo Quirini, neve te nostris vitiis iniquum ocior aura tollat; hic magnos potius triumphos, hic ames dici pater atque princeps, neu sinas Medos equitare inultos te duce, Caesar.
“Or having changed shape, do you winged one, son of nourishing Maia, imitate the young man on earth, called the unyielding avenger of Caesar? May you return to heaven at a late hour and be present for a long while with the people of Romulus, and may no swifter breeze take you, injured by our crimes. Here are rather great triumphs, here may you love to be pronounced father and first citizen, and, with you as general, not allow the unpunished Medes to ride, Caesar!” – Horace Odes1.2.41-52

Horace, Odes 1.14
o nauis, referent in mare te noui
fluctus! o quid agis? fortiter occupa
portum! nonne uides ut
nudum remigio latus,
et malus celeri saucius Africo,
antennaeque gemant, ac sine funibus
uix durare carinae
possint imperiosius
aequor? non tibi sunt integra lintea,
non di quos iterum pressa uoces malo.
quamuis Pontica pinus,
silvae filia nobilis,
iactes et genus et nomen inutile,
nil pictis timidus nauita puppibus
fidit. tu, nisi uentis
debes ludibrium, caue.
nuper sollicitum quae mihi taedium,
nunc desederium curaque non leuis,
interfusa nitentis
uides aequora Cycladas.
O ship, new waves will carry you to sea
again. Why hesitate? Bravely head
for port. Don’t you see? Your
hull is stripped of oars
your mast and yardarms, wounded by the swift
south wind, are groaning, your keel without
its undergirding lines can
hardly stand against
the too-commanding sea. No sails intact,
no gods upon the stern to call for help
once more, though Pontic pine, a
child of famed forest,
is the name and lineage you boast uselessly:
the timid sailor has no faith in painted
ships. Unless you owe the winds
a little game, beware!
Not long ago you were my weary worry;
now my heart’s desire, a deep concern,
avoid the waters flowing
round the gleaming Cyclades.

Intermissa, Venus, diu
rursus bella moves? parce precor, precor.
non sum qualis eram bonae
sub regno Cinarae. desine, dulcium
mater saeva Cupidinum,
circa lustra decem flectere mollibus
iam durum imperiis: abi
quo blandae iuvenum te revocant preces.
(Are you making war again, Venus, after so long a truce? Have mercy, I beg you, I begyou! I am not the man I was in the reign of Cinara the Good. Stop, o cruel mother of sweet Desires, stop driving one who after nearly fifty years is now too hardened to answer your soft commands. Away, and make for a place to which the young men with their coaxing appeals are calling you.)
lines 1 - 8, Carmen 4.1, Horace
trans. Niall Rudd (2004, Loeb Classical Library)
